Output bfba4a203e7ecdbf4082695dfaa176e7d2a502a7d954e4e0b87437a97a55c69c:0

value
28818739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5740503aa622826a36886e0120b281490c7228c OP_EQUAL
address
3Kh42Wv3mP85XC3X7PqaoTwk2m4qExccqB
transaction
bfba4a203e7ecdbf4082695dfaa176e7d2a502a7d954e4e0b87437a97a55c69c
spent
true